The Role of IP Addresses in the Digital World
IP Addresses: The Backbone of Online Communication – Understanding IP addresses is fundamental to understanding how the internet works. Every device connected to the internet – your phone, your computer, even your smart fridge – has an IP address. There are two main versions: IPv4 and IPv6. IPv4 is the older version and uses a 32-bit address, while IPv6 is the newer version with a 128-bit address, designed to accommodate the ever-growing number of devices. When you browse a website, your device sends a request to the website's server using its IP address. The server then responds, sending the website's content back to your IP address. This exchange happens constantly and seamlessly.
Geo-location and IP Addresses – As mentioned earlier, IP addresses are often used for geo-location. Services can use your IP address to determine your approximate location and tailor your experience. This can impact what content you see, the language used, and even what products or services are available to you. For instance, if you're in the U.S., you might see prices in USD, while someone in Europe would see prices in EUR. Some streaming services may restrict access based on your IP address due to licensing agreements.
IP Addresses and Security – IP addresses play a significant role in online security. They can be used to track down the source of malicious activity, such as hacking attempts or phishing scams. They are also used in fraud detection systems to identify suspicious transactions. Your IP address can even be used to block access from known malicious IP addresses. Services like VPNs (Virtual Private Networks) allow you to mask your IP address, enhancing your privacy by routing your internet traffic through a different server, which hides your actual location.

The Inner Workings of Payment Networks
The Transaction Process: A Step-by-Step Guide – Let’s break down what happens when you make a purchase with a MasterCard or Visa. First, the merchant sends your transaction details (the amount, the merchant's information, and your card information) to their payment processor. The payment processor then forwards this information to the MasterCard or Visa network. The network validates the transaction by checking your card's status and available credit or funds with your issuing bank. If everything checks out, the issuing bank approves the transaction and sends the approval back to the network, which then relays it to the payment processor. Finally, the payment processor informs the merchant that the transaction is approved. The merchant receives the funds, minus any fees, and you get your goods or services. This whole process usually happens in a matter of seconds, thanks to the sophisticated technology behind these networks.
Security Measures: Protecting Your Data – MasterCard and Visa invest heavily in security to protect your financial data from fraud. They use various security measures, including encryption, tokenization, and fraud detection systems. Encryption scrambles your data, making it unreadable to anyone who intercepts it. Tokenization replaces your actual card number with a unique, randomly generated series of numbers, so your real card details aren't shared during a transaction. Fraud detection systems analyze transactions in real-time to identify potentially fraudulent activity, such as unusual spending patterns or purchases from high-risk locations. These measures are constantly evolving to stay ahead of the latest threats, protecting both consumers and merchants.
Fees and Revenue Streams – MasterCard and Visa generate revenue through various fees. They charge merchants a small percentage of each transaction, known as interchange fees. They also earn revenue from their services, such as data analytics, fraud prevention tools, and cross-border transactions. These fees contribute to their profitability and allow them to invest in technology and security measures. The complex fee structure is a critical part of how these networks operate. The fees are a subject of ongoing debate and regulatory scrutiny, but they are essential for keeping the networks running and supporting the vast infrastructure they maintain.
